View All Saved Items Rate Print Share Share Tweet Pin Email Add Photo 9 9 9 9 Prep Time: 10 mins Cook Time: 20 mins Total Time: 30 mins Servings: 4 Yield: 4 servings Jump to Nutrition Facts Ingredients 1 teaspoon butter 4 (4 ounce) fillets salmon 2 teaspoons vegetable oil ½ red bell pepper, diced ½ yellow bell pepper, diced 2 teaspoons garlic, finely chopped 1 lemon Directions In a large skillet, melt the teaspoon of butter and fry the salmon fillets until they are flaky on the inside and a little golden on the outside. In a medium skillet, place the oil, red pepper and yellow pepper; saute for 3 minutes. Set aside. In a small bowl, combine garlic and lemon juice. Drizzle over the finished salmon fillets. Place the cooked peppers on top of the filets. Serve immediately.
